What "No Credit Check" Really Means in New Mexico First, it's important to clarify the term. A "no credit check" payday loan typically means the lender won't pull your full credit report from the major bureaus (Experian, Equifax, TransUnion). Instead, they may perform a soft check or verify your income and bank account. This can make them accessible, but it doesn't mean they are without oversight. New Mexico has specific regulations under the New Mexico Small Loan Act. State law caps the maximum loan amount and fees. Lenders must be licensed, so always verify a lender's legitimacy with the New Mexico Regulation and Licensing Department before proceeding. This protects you from predatory operators.

Using a Payday Loan Responsibly as a Short-Term Bridge If you determine a no-credit-check payday loan is your only viable option, use it strictly as a bridge to your next paycheck for a true emergency—not for discretionary spending. Borrow only the absolute minimum you need to cover the urgent expense. Have a concrete plan for repayment on your due date, which is typically within two to four weeks. The most critical rule: never roll over or renew the loan. Rolling over a loan in New Mexico incurs additional fees and can trap you in a cycle of debt that becomes incredibly difficult to escape, especially on a local income.
